Preguntas frecuentes sobre alquileres en el código postal 78219
Cuánto cuestan los alquileres más amplios de tres y cuatro dormitorios en 78219?
Para quienes buscan una vivienda más grande, los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en 78219 oscilan entre $337 hasta $11,331, mientras que las casas con tres dormitorios,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ler oscilan entre $999 hasta $4,564. Los alquileres de viviendas unifamiliares de cuatro dormitorios también están disponibles a partir de $1,131 y los apartamentos de cuatro dormitorios comienzan en $600.
